      ab: Assess the growth and development of information and communication technologies (ICTs) promoted by political initiative in Extremadura, Spain. Contention of experts that ICTs are the primary means for economic development; Factors that affect different models of ICT development; Significance of the countermovement called communitarianism which is a political philosophy that recover values erased by technological development and the global market; Historical development of open source software (OSS) movement by Red Hat GNU/Linux; Development of an OSS operating system from Linux-based system called Linex (Linux+Extremadura).
